| Title | The mass spectrometry data for the identification of eNOS-binding protein |
| Description | The activity of endothelial nitric oxide synthase (eNOS) is regulated through intricate crosstalk among transcriptional, post-transcriptional, and post-translational modalities. Translational modification cascades and their downstream signaling relay emerge as pivotal controllers of both eNOS functionality and nitric oxide bioavailability, positioning these pathways as prime therapeutic targets. A deeper elucidation of the molecular machinery governing post-translational regulation of eNOS holds promise for developing innovative approaches to forestall endothelial dysfunction and its consequent hypertensive complications. |
